Host
HEK293 cells
Purity/Purification
>90% by SDS-PAGE.
Form/Format
Supplied as a 0.22um filtered solution of 50mM HEPES, 300mM NaCl, 1mM TCEP, 10% Glycerol, pH8.0.
Species
Human
Tag
DYKDDDDK tag at the N-terminus, 6 x His tag at the C-terminus
Bio-Activity
Measured by its binding ability in a functional ELISA. Immobilized Human TET2 Protein at 1 ug/mL (100 uL/well) can bind TET2 Rabbit pAb with a linear range of 0.976-232.5 ng/mL.

Preparation and Storage
This product is stable at < = -70°C for up to 1 year from the date of receipt.
For optimal storage, aliquot into smaller quantities after centrifugation and store at recommended temperature.
Avoid repeated freeze/thaw cycles.
Ships on Dry Ice.
